Understanding the Online Book Marketplace
The online book marketplace has drastically changed in recent years, evolving into a dynamic arena where authors can directly connect with readers. While the opportunities are plentiful, the competition is fierce. Understanding this landscape is the first step toward successful online sales.
What is the Online Book Marketplace?
The online book marketplace refers to various digital platforms where authors can sell their books. This includes established giants like Amazon, Google Books, and Apple Books, as well as niche platforms catering to specific audiences.
Key Features of the Online Marketplace:
- Accessibility: Authors can reach a global audience without the limitations of traditional publishing.
- Variety of Formats: Books can be sold in various formats, including eBooks, audiobooks, and print-on-demand options.
- Data Insights: Access to analytics and sales data helps authors understand their audience better.
From Manuscript to Market: A Step-by-Step Guide
Transforming your manuscript into a market-ready product involves several strategic steps. Let’s break these down into manageable actions.
Step 1: Editing and Formatting Your Manuscript
Before you can even think about selling your book, you need to ensure it meets high-quality standards. This phase often makes or breaks a book’s success.
- Professional Editing: Hire a professional editor. This could range from structural editing to proofreading.
- Formatting: Proper formatting is crucial. Most readers prefer clean, readable formats. Tools like Scrivener or Vellum (for Mac users) can help.
Step 2: Choosing the Right Distribution Platforms
Choosing where to publish your book is vital. Different platforms offer distinct advantages.
- Amazon Kindle Direct Publishing (KDP): Ideal for eBooks with a massive audience.
- IngramSpark: A great option for authors looking for print distribution in bookstores.
- Smashwords: Perfect for reaching international markets.
| Platform | Best For | Pricing Model |
|---|---|---|
| Amazon KDP | eBooks | 70% royalty |
| IngramSpark | Print and eBooks | Setup fee + royalties |
| Smashwords | Wide distribution | 60% royalty |
Step 3: Crafting Your Book Description and Cover
A well-written book description and a captivating cover can significantly impact sales.
- Book Description: Write a compelling summary. Use active voice and focus on benefits to the reader.
- Cover Design: Invest in a professional cover designer. A visually appealing cover can attract potential readers.
Step 4: Implementing a Marketing Strategy
Without marketing, even the best book can go unnoticed. Here are common techniques employed by successful authors.
- Social Media: Utilize platforms like Instagram or Twitter to engage with readers and share updates.
- Email Marketing: Build an email list and send newsletters to keep your audience informed.
- Book Launch Events: Hosting virtual or in-person events can generate buzz.

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them
Even experienced authors can make mistakes when transitioning from manuscript to marketplace. Here are some common pitfalls and how you can avoid them:
-
Skipping Professional Editing
- How to Avoid: Always prioritize getting a second pair of eyes on your manuscript.
-
Neglecting Formatting
- How to Avoid: Use professional services or formatting software to ensure your book is reader-friendly.
-
Weak Marketing Strategy
- How to Avoid: Create a solid marketing plan that includes social media, email marketing, and promotions.
